Opinion

PER CURIAM.

Because appellant properly could be treated as an adult under section 39.-047(4)(e)5, Florida Statutes (Supp.1990), we affirm. See Applegate v. Barnett Bank of Tallahassee, 377 So.2d 1150 (Fla.1979).

AFFIRMED.

GLICKSTEIN, C.J., and ANSTEAD and HERSEY, JJ., concur.
